if you had a week before you had to stop drinking, how would you do it so it’s easiest ? by [deleted] in stopdrinking

[–]RYPO 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I know you probably don't want to hear this, but it sounds like you need medical detox and a stay in rehab. It's scary I know. But I promise you won't regret this. You need to be honest with the psychiatrist about everything you are taking. He is probably going to give you a benzo of some type to help with the alcohol withdrawls. This is pretty standard. These can and will interact with the "downers" you are taking possibly in a really negative way. This is your life you are dealing with bud. It sounds like you want help but you are scared. I get it. Everything you think you are protecting and holding onto by keep this secret you will lose. Now is the time to be honest and do what needs to be done.

The fear of withdraw symptoms by mAl_Absorption in stopdrinking

[–]RYPO 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I was really reluctant to miss time from work before I finally quit. I was the head of a department, was there for 20 years and very respected. I felt like because of my position i couldn't let anyone know. My girlfriend at the time, who is now my wife, told me that if I don't do this I will end up losing this job all together. I didn't listen and guess what? I went into work drunk, again. they had enough, fired me and hauled me off to rehab. Things are fine now but yeah it sucked being un employed for a few months. This is your life. You have to make this the number one priority because you can and will lose everything else you put in front of it.
